    29/09/2007 Activity 1: hair structure a) Describe‚ in detail‚ the structure of a hair identifying the 3 layers. Hairs are dead structures that are made of hardened protein called keratin. Keratin provides the body with a protective toughness for its entire surface. Hair is comprised of 3 layers these are as follows the cuticle‚ the cortex and the medulla. The cuticle is the outer layer of the scale cells with each scale overlapping each other towards the tip of the hair. This

    The effectiveness of cogon grass (Imperata cylindrica) as head lice solution Background and Theoretical Framework of the study: Cogon grass (Imperata cylindrica)‚ family Poaceae‚ is an invasive‚ rhizomatous‚ aggressive perennial grass. Cogon grass (Imperata cylindrical) is one of the most aggressive grasses worldwide and spreads by an extensive rhizome system and has become one of the most serious invasive species and has become a major problem for landowners‚ land managers and foresters.
